5 MORE ZIKA CASES REPORTED IN RAJASTHAN

JAIPUR/ NEW DELHI: More cases of Zika virus were detected in Jaipur Saturday taking the total number of infected people to 55, a Rajasthan health department official said.

The figure was issued by the department after a review meeting chaired by the additional chief secretary (medical and health) Veenu Gupta.

The official said of the total patients, 38 are doing fine after treatment. Union Health Ministry officials said fresh mosquito samples have been collected from various parts of Jaipur by a team from the National Institute of Malaria Research (NIMR).

Rajput Hostel on Station Road was quarantine­d from Friday evening after six students were found to be zika positive.

Two policemen have been deployed outside the gate to stop students from going out.

With the central bus stand at Sindhi Camp situated just 300 metres away from Rajput Hostel, the risk of the infection spreading from the hostel remains high. “This is the reason we have quarantine­d Rajput Hostel.

Thousands of people travel to different parts of the state and outside the state from Sindhi Camp and we do not want to risk zika virus disease spreading,” said an official requesting anonymity.

All the students and staff of the hostel are being monitored, said Dr VK Mathur, director of public health.
